Virginia State Seal Button – “Superior Quality” Backmark
Circa 1855–1865
Large two-piece convex brass coat-size button depicting the Virginia state seal with Virtus standing triumphantly over a fallen tyrant, the motto “Sic Semper Tyrannis” (“Thus Always to Tyrants”) encircling the central device. The border remains sharply defined with traces of the original gilt finish visible in recesses. The reverse bears the backmark “SUPERIOR QUALITY” within a double ring, surrounding a solid and intact shank.
This example represents an early-war Virginia State Seal button, worn by Virginia militia and Confederate troops prior to the adoption of standardized Confederate uniform buttons.
